Wiener Festwochen
Wiener Festwochen is an annual five-week art and culture festival in Vienna, Austria that works to establish the Free Republic of Vienna together with the citizens of Vienna and international supporters through activities such as operas, concerts, drama, performances, installations, readings, and films.
The name Free Republic of Vienna references attempts throughout history to liberate the ‘republic’ (res publica – the matters of public interest, meaning everything that concerns society) of prevalent attitudes, institutional structures and ingrained norms. In other words: casting a look at the world and at Vienna that is new, free, together, filled with humour and sincerity.
The Free Republic of Vienna is a place of production and presentation by renowned and aspiring artists from all genres and of experimental, radical as well as established artistic visions from throughout the world. Overall, the Free Republic of Vienna considers itself an all-out place where classics (and classic forms of art and genres) are not negated but are re-appropriated, with a presence of politically engaged works and formally experimental art and where new formats are created.
